Cross-Platform Publisher Revenue Copilot
Build a SaaS layer that unifies revenue and performance data across publisher monetization properties and answers natural-language questions in one place. The wedge is the daily workflow of operators who currently assemble a morning revenue picture manually and need faster diagnosis when numbers move.
Why this matters
You run monetization across several properties, but your day starts with tab-hopping and spreadsheet math just to understand whether revenue is healthy. Each tool tells only part of the story, so when performance slips, you spend time figuring out whether the issue came from app demand, site inventory, pricing, or traffic mix. Existing dashboards are useful inside their own silo, yet they fail at giving you one trusted operating view. What you want is a single workspace that combines the numbers, flags what changed, and helps you investigate without forcing you to manually stitch together context from different products.

MVP Scope · 1–2 weeks
- Set up OAuth flows and read-only connectors for two initial data sources such as AdSense and YouTube Analytics
- Define a normalized revenue schema covering date, property, channel, impressions, RPM, and earnings
- Build a basic dashboard showing combined daily revenue and source breakdown
- Create a simple ETL job to refresh account data once per day
- Interview 5 publisher operators to validate the exact morning reporting workflow
- Add a natural-language query box mapped to predefined analytics intents
- Implement anomaly detection on day-over-day revenue and RPM changes
- Generate a daily summary email with top movements and likely causes
- Add support for a third data source such as AdMob or Ad Manager
- Launch a private beta with 3 design partners and capture time-saved metrics

Why This Might Fail
Self-rebuttal — the most important trust signal
- 1Users may decide a spreadsheet plus native dashboards is good enough, especially if they only need a quick daily check.
- 2Cross-platform metric normalization may create trust issues when totals do not match source interfaces exactly.
- 3The platform owner could release a native unified view before the product establishes distribution.
